  2. Hi Winningjob, For me it worked out great. Because it's an accelerated course, you have to be willing to do a ton and ton of studying on your own (which quite a lot of people didnt so they didnt pass NCLEX). I took the state boards about 2 weeks after graduation and passed (very nerve racking time). I hear things have changed at the school quite a bit so Im not sure if the info I had posted before still stands for incoming students. I got a job in ICU where I did my preceptorship the last semester of school and all is great. Hope this answered some of your questions.
